# Cold Storage Archival — Approvals

Buckets idle 180+ days on the Tarnby cluster are eligible for archival. Support must not archive directly. File an archival request, confirm no active legal hold, and wait for approval. Restores take up to 48 hours; set customer expectations accordingly. Emergency restores require a second approval. All archival requests route through the approver named below.

approver of hahog-hahap = Ulaath Praael

Subject: Memtrace cut-over complete

Team,

Cut-over to Memtrace v2 for GPU memory profiling finished last night. Old v1 agents are disabled; any tickets referencing v1 dashboards should be closed as resolved-by-migration. Sampling overhead is now under 2% and allocation traces include kernel names. Known gap: profiles older than 30 days were not migrated. Point customers at the v2 docs for setup questions. For reference when troubleshooting, the agent now runs with the following configuration.

settings of bagaf-bawip:
[aldax]
port = 5000
region = south-4
host = aldax.brasklabs.corp
team = brivan
timeout_ms = 2000
retries = 2

## Proctorium Queue — Review Notes

Proctorium's exam-proctoring queue lives in `queue-core`. Reviews must check: idempotent enqueue, session-token TTL, and fairness ordering for the Velmora exam pool. Reject any PR that touches the dispatcher without a load test against the Harkwell staging cluster. Merges require two approvals. Flaky tests go to the quarantine list, not retries. Do not bypass the lint gate. For review escalations or queue ownership questions, reach the Proctorium platform reviewers here.

escalation mailbox, kaweg-kahif: druwyn.sordor@nelvroworks.corp

CI note — Chalkline timetable solver flaking on nightly runs

The Chalkline solver's constraint tests intermittently time out on the nightly CI pool. Cause: the solver seeds its randomizer from wall-clock time, so some seeds hit a pathological branch order. Workaround for support: re-run the job once; if it fails twice, tag it for the solver team. The affected nightly build is identified by the token below.

session token of kahag-bawip = htk6_729d08